    • Tasks

    • Inspect and test mechanical units to locate faults and malfunctions
    • Inspect motor in operation, road test motor vehicles and test automotive systems and components
    • Adjust, repair or replace parts and components of automotive systems
    • Repair or replace mechanical units or components
    • Test and adjust repaired systems to manufacturer's specifications
    • Estimate parts and labour cost to perform vehicle maintenance and repairs
    • Perform scheduled maintenance service
    • Advise customers on work performed and future repair requirements
    • Complete reports to record problems and work performed
    • Review work orders and discuss work with supervisor
    • Clean and maintain work space
    • Review damage report and estimates of repair cost and plan work to be performed
